Modular Systems for Scalable and Resilient Net-Zero Deployments

Net-zero objectives necessitate resilient infrastructure solutions. Modular systems emerge as a promising approach to achieving this goal, offering a dynamic framework for constructing and scaling energy systems. By leveraging interconnected components, these systems can enable seamless implementation of renewable energy sources, energy storage technologies, and demand-side management strategies. This modularity not only minimizes upfront costs but also allows for iterative expansion to meet evolving needs. Furthermore, modular systems inherently enhance resilience by allowing the maintenance of individual components without disrupting the overall system operation. This inherent reliability ensures continued energy availability even in unforeseen circumstances.
